**Ticket ENG-2291: Replace homegrown Queuewright job queue with Relayline**

For the weekly sync: Queuewright has hit its scaling ceiling. We see duplicate job execution under broker restart, and the retry backoff is hardcoded. Proposal is to migrate to Relayline in two phases: shadow-write jobs for one week, then cut over consumers. Rollback plan is documented in the migration wiki page. Dual-write instrumentation is already merged and running in staging. The build that carries the shadow-write instrumentation is identified below.

session token of kagup-hahaf = htk3_2b8

Subject: Memtrace cut-over complete

Team,

Cut-over to Memtrace v2 for GPU memory profiling finished last night. Old v1 agents are disabled; any tickets referencing v1 dashboards should be closed as resolved-by-migration. Sampling overhead is now under 2% and allocation traces include kernel names. Known gap: profiles older than 30 days were not migrated. Point customers at the v2 docs for setup questions. For reference when troubleshooting, the agent now runs with the following configuration.

settings of bagaf-bawip:
[aldax]
port = 5000
region = south-4
host = aldax.brasklabs.corp
team = brivan
timeout_ms = 2000
retries = 2

## Artifact Signing — SDK Parity Notes (Weekly Sync)

Kestrel SDK for Android reached parity with the Swift client this sprint: offline queueing, batched telemetry, and retry semantics now match. Both SDKs ship as signed artifacts from the same pipeline. Remaining gap: background sync throttling, targeted next sprint. Verify both release bundles before tagging. Both artifacts validate against the shared signing key below.

signing key of kawig-fafog = bky19_6Fypv1qws7J8qJtaYjX

# Insurance Renewal — Managers Only

Heads up, department heads: our cover with Brightmoor Assurance renews at quarter-end. Premiums are up modestly, mainly due to the Harrowfield warehouse expansion. Liability limits stay the same; cyber cover gets a bump. Flag any new equipment or sites now, not after renewal. The confidential business-plan note is included below.

board note of yahog-haduf: Only 5 of the 120 pilot accounts renewed Quenwyn, so a churn review is set for October 1.